A traditional period thatched cottage is a dream home for many. Add to that five bedrooms, 3-4 reception rooms, a detached garage and a barn for conversion on a large plot with countryside views in a Devon village and what have you got? The answer is Rose Cottage – a dream home indeed.

Rendells Estate Agents in Chagford is thrilled to bring to the market this outstanding property, which sits in the Devon countryside towards the eastern outskirts of the small, picturesque village of Tedburn St Mary, around 1.5 miles from the main A30 and just seven miles from Exeter and everything the city has to offer, including its airport and mainline railway station.

Sitting in a plot of around a third of an acre, Rose Cottage is a very handsome property, Grade II Listed and recently re-rendered with its thatched roof, railings and a pretty, arched garden rose arbour over the front path to the porch. Inside, the cottage exudes just as much character with exposed beams, inglenook fireplaces and timber latch key doors.

The porch leads into an attractive hallway. To the left of the hallway is a generous study with a large open fireplace; to the right is the main sitting room with an Inglenook fireplace housing the wood burner and steps leading down into a large formal dining room.

Running along the back of the cottage is a family room/snug with a feature fireplace recess and a window seat looking out into the garden, a cloakroom/WC and the galley kitchen
breakfast room. There is plenty of space in the breakfast area for a table and chairs, and the kitchen is fitted with a mix of attractive Shaker-style cabinetry with granite work surfaces and an electric Aga as well as an induction hob and additional oven. From here is a separate,
well-fitted utility room and rear porch with access to the garden. Upstairs, the landing is open and bright and leads to the five bedrooms – all double – and the family bathroom.

The front garden is a small but pretty courtyard running the full width of the property. The main garden is at the rear and is made up of large areas of lawn with curved patio areas and
a raised pond with water feature. To the side of the cottage is a driveway leading to the detached garage and a separate barn of around 721 square feet with potential for conversion, subject to the relevant planning consents. Behind the barn is a further area of garden, currently being used as an attractive vegetable garden with greenhouse.
